If I Can Get Through Tomorrow

If I can get through tomorrow,
it will be a brighter day out there.
My love may tumble and fall,
but if I can get through tomorrow,
it won’t really matter at all.
If I can get through tomorrow,
everything will be Ok
and all my troubles
will just simply fade away.
